	<dc:title xml:lang="en-US">Learning Behavior Components as Predictors of Third-Grade Achievement in Banten</dc:title>

	<dc:description xml:lang="en-US">This study examines the partial and simultaneous effects of five learning behavior components: attitude, learning motivation, learning strategies, memory, and metacognition, on the academic achievement of third-grade students in Banten Province, Indonesia. A quantitative explanatory survey was conducted involving 94 third-grade students selected through intact-group cluster sampling from three public elementary schools in Serang, Cilegon, and Tangerang. Learning behavior was measured using Likert-scale questionnaires, and academic achievement was assessed using semester report card grades. Response quality was evaluated using the Rasch measurement model, and Ordinal Logistic Regression was employed for analysis. Results indicated that the overall model significantly predicted students' academic achievement (χ² = 12.414, p = 0.030; Nagelkerke pseudo-R² = 0.157). Among the five components, memory was the only statistically significant predictor (B = 0.215, OR = 1.24, p = 0.020), while attitude, learning motivation, learning strategies, and metacognition showed no significant unique effects. It is concluded that learning behavior is a multidimensional construct with unequal contributions from its components, and that memory emerged as the strongest independent predictor. These findings suggest that elementary teachers should prioritize instructional practices strengthening students' memory processes through retrieval practice and structured learning activities. Keywords: academic achievement, elementary school, learning behavior, memory, metacognition.</dc:description>
